What Makes a Good Reined Cow Horse?

A truly exceptional reined cow horse possesses a unique blend of athleticism, intelligence, and temperament. Beyond the flashy moves in the arena, a top-quality horse exhibits:

  • Athleticism and Build: Look for a well-built horse with a strong, muscular body capable of handling the demands of reining and cow work. A sound conformation is crucial for longevity and performance. The ideal build will vary slightly depending on the discipline (e.g., heading versus heeling), but overall athleticism is key.

  • Cow Sense: This innate ability to read cattle and respond instinctively is paramount. A horse with "cow sense" anticipates the cow's movements and reacts smoothly and effectively. This is often harder to assess than athletic ability and often requires viewing the horse working cattle.

  • Trainability and Temperament: A willing and responsive horse makes training a pleasure and competition a success. Temperament is crucial, as a calm, confident horse is safer and more enjoyable to handle.

What is the Average Price of a Reined Cow Horse?

The price of a reined cow horse varies significantly depending on several factors:

  • Age and Training Level: A well-trained, seasoned horse will naturally command a higher price than a younger, less experienced animal.

  • Pedigree and Bloodlines: Horses with notable ancestors in the reined cow horse world will often fetch premium prices.

  • Performance Record: A horse with a proven competition record will be more expensive than one with limited show experience.

  • Conformation and Health: A sound horse with exceptional conformation will be more valuable.

It's prudent to set a realistic budget before beginning your search. Prices can range from several thousand dollars for younger, less trained horses to tens of thousands for highly experienced, top-performing animals.

What Should I Look For When Buying a Reined Cow Horse?

Buying a reined cow horse is a substantial investment; thorough due diligence is vital. Consider:

  • Veterinary Examination: A pre-purchase veterinary examination by an equine veterinarian is non-negotiable. This will identify any potential health issues.

  • Trial Period: If possible, negotiate a trial period to assess the horse's suitability for your riding style and experience level.

  • Professional Evaluation: Consider seeking the opinion of an experienced reined cow horse trainer to help evaluate the horse's capabilities and potential.

  • Documentation: Obtain all necessary documentation, including registration papers (if applicable), vaccination records, and any relevant performance records.
